Understanding Crohn’s Disease and Its Risks
Crohn’s disease is marked by unpredictable flare-ups and periods of remission. The chronic inflammation damages the intestinal walls, increasing the risk of strictures, fistulas, abscesses, and even colon cancer. Without proper management, these complications can have a severe impact on health and survival. Malnutrition, infections, and treatment-related side effects can further worsen outcomes.
Effective treatment, therefore, does not only aim to reduce symptoms but also to prevent long-term damage to the gastrointestinal tract and other organ systems. This dual role is essential in protecting patients from potentially life-threatening complications.
How Treatment Improves Survival
1. Reducing Inflammation at Its Source
Inflammation is at the core of Crohn’s disease. Left unchecked, it erodes tissue, damages the intestines, and allows for the development of severe complications. Anti-inflammatory medications such as corticosteroids or newer biologics directly target this inflammation. By controlling the immune response, these treatments significantly lower the risk of hospitalization and life-threatening outcomes.
2. Preventing Severe Complications
Strictures and obstructions: Without treatment, inflammation can narrow the intestines and block digestion. Medications and surgery help manage strictures, preventing dangerous blockages.
Fistulas and abscesses: Untreated inflammation may create abnormal tunnels between organs or lead to severe infections. Timely treatment reduces these risks.
Cancer prevention: Chronic inflammation increases the risk of colorectal cancer. Regular screening combined with effective treatment reduces this likelihood.
3. Supporting Nutritional Health
Malnutrition is common in Crohn’s disease due to poor nutrient absorption and malabsorption. Effective treatment helps restore intestinal health, enabling patients to absorb essential vitamins and minerals more efficiently. This prevents deficiencies that could compromise survival, such as anemia, bone loss, and immune dysfunction.
4. Reducing Hospitalizations and Surgeries
Effective long-term treatment reduces the need for repeated hospital stays or surgical interventions. While surgery can save lives in emergencies, it is not a cure, and repeated procedures can lead to complications like short bowel syndrome. Preventing the need for frequent surgeries contributes significantly to improved survival rates.
Types of Treatments and Their Impact on Outcomes
1. Medications
- Aminosalicylates: While more commonly used in ulcerative colitis, they may help reduce inflammation in some Crohn’s patients.
- Corticosteroids: Effective in short-term flare management, though not recommended long-term due to side effects.
- Immunomodulators: Drugs like azathioprine suppress the immune system, thereby reducing inflammation and helping patients maintain remission.
- Biologics and biosimilars: These advanced therapies target specific proteins in the immune system responsible for inflammation. Drugs like infliximab and adalimumab have transformed Crohn’s treatment outcomes by reducing complications, improving remission rates, and lowering mortality.
- Small molecule drugs: Newer oral medications are showing promise in improving survival by offering more targeted control of inflammation.

2. Surgery
Surgery is often necessary when medical therapy is insufficient. It can treat strictures, remove diseased portions of the intestine, or manage fistulas and abscesses. While surgery does not cure Crohn’s, it often provides patients with years of symptom relief and prevents life-threatening emergencies. When combined with medical therapy, surgery contributes to better long-term outcomes.
3. Diet and Lifestyle Management
Crohn’s disease diet: Tailoring nutrition helps reduce flare-ups, maintain weight, and prevent malnutrition. Some patients benefit from low-residue diets, while others focus on high-calorie, nutrient-dense foods to offset poor absorption.
Lifestyle changes, such as quitting smoking, reducing stress, and maintaining regular exercise, have been proven to improve Crohn’s disease outcomes. Patients who smoke, for instance, often have more aggressive disease and lower survival rates compared to non-smokers.
4. Holistic and Supportive Care
Mental health care, pain management, and support groups all contribute to better survival by addressing the emotional and psychological burden of Crohn’s disease. Anxiety and depression can worsen symptoms and interfere with treatment adherence, so addressing these issues is crucial.

What is PLID?
PLID occurs when the soft, gel-like core (nucleus pulposus) of an intervertebral disc in the lumbar spine (lower back) protrudes through a tear in its tough outer layer (annulus fibrosus). This protrusion can compress nearby nerves or the spinal cord, leading to pain, numbness, or weakness. The lumbar spine, comprising five vertebrae (L1 to L5), supports much of the body’s weight and facilitates movement, making it particularly vulnerable to wear and tear.

Causes of PLID
PLID can result from a combination of factors that weaken or damage the intervertebral discs. Key causes include:
- Age-Related Degeneration: As we age, discs lose hydration and elasticity, making them more susceptible to tears and prolapse.
- Trauma or Injury: Sudden impacts from falls, car accidents, or sports injuries can damage discs, causing herniation.
- Repetitive Strain: Occupations involving heavy lifting, twisting, or prolonged sitting/standing with poor posture weaken discs over time.
- Obesity: Excess body weight increases pressure on the lumbar spine, accelerating disc degeneration.
- Genetic Predisposition: Some individuals inherit weaker disc structures, increasing PLID risk.
- Lifestyle Factors: Smoking impairs blood flow to discs, while lack of exercise and poor ergonomics exacerbate spinal stress.

Symptoms of PLID
The symptoms of PLID vary depending on the severity and location of the disc prolapse. Common signs include:
- Lower Back Pain: Ranging from mild discomfort to severe, persistent pain that worsens with movement.
- Sciatica: Radiating pain, numbness, tingling, or burning sensations in one or both legs, often intensified by sitting or standing for long periods.
- Muscle Weakness: Difficulty moving the legs or feet, impacting walking or daily activities.
- Neurological Symptoms: Reduced reflexes, sensation loss, or, in severe cases, bladder/bowel dysfunction, which requires urgent medical attention.

Diagnosis of PLID
Accurate diagnosis is the foundation of effective PLID management. At Pain Cure, the diagnostic process includes:
- Medical History Review: Evaluating symptoms, past injuries, and risk factors.
- Physical Examination: Assessing reflexes, muscle strength, and sensation through tests like the straight-leg raise.
- Imaging Tests:
- X-rays: To detect structural abnormalities or bone damage.
- MRI/CT Scans: To visualize disc herniation and nerve compression.
- Electromyography (EMG): To evaluate nerve and muscle function.
